                This week has been so different from all the other weeks because it's Carnaval! Carnaval is one of the largest parties in Mèxico. During this time, the whole base changes its schedule and completely focuses on reaching the 40,000 people that come every night. These people come to party, drink, get high, have sex, and find fulfillment in fleshly things. The presence of evil is tangibly strong but the power and love of God is so much greater. Different ministries go out to the city, either inside or outside of Carnaval itself, to share God's love and preach the Gospel. We aren't afraid! The presence of the Holy Spirit will always make the darkness flee. During class time this week, we practiced preaching the Gospel to one another, learned how to meet people where they're at, and constantly listen to Holy Spirit. 

Some of the ministries include evangelism, art, worship, dance, intercession, miracles, and the Café. I am doing the Café. Our goal is to hand out free coffee and have heartfelt conversations with people about Jesus's love and the Gospel message. We're set up on a dirt parking spot overlooking the Malécon. This is where people walk to get to Carnaval. We have people greeting and bringing people up to the tables. Then, we have coffee servers and the table team. Our goal is to reach people through chatting with them, hearing their story, and sharing who Jesus is. 

On Thursday night, the first night of ministry, I was on the table team. We have 10 tables with 3 people at each one, a man, a translator, and someone else. Because translators are not as common, I was translating. Thankfully, there was a Spanish-speaking lady who was sharing the Gospel so well so I didn't need to do much. We saw 9 salvations that night!!
